Well I decided to take the yak out to fish the barge and old shrimp boat docks but the waves forced me to hug the shore line and work old hot spots out there. Since Ike that area has never been the same. I worked the rock line and a couple of guts that use to be there but are no longer as dramatic and found a flounder holding tight to structure. Then the tide went slack and the sand trout came pouring in. I was throwing a 1/8oz with a chart./hot orange kelley wiggler when I caught my fish. I tried plum/chart, glow/chart, red/white, and white/hot pink in TTF flats minnows, BA's, and Hogie shrimp tails and the only color that hit was the chart./hot orange. I also reluctantly tossed gulp with nothing but pin fish and piggies messing with it. So I ended the day with a 15 1/2" flounder that was CPR'd to swim another day.
